About Kusumgram Village
Kusumgram is a village in Manteswar tehsil in district of Barddhaman, West Bengal,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Kusumgram was 11,707 which includes 5,972 males and 5,735 females. Kusumgram covers 1082.66 ha area. Pincode of Kusumgram is 713422.
